> Hi All,
> We start doing the AOO 4.1.1 Full Path Regression Test(FPR) on June 25,
> here is the weekly update (7/8 - 7/14):
>
> *Test execution:*
> 1. We have assigned 176 text executions to about 19 volunteers, and
> completed about 42.6% in execution (69 test executions done). We are behind
> schedule to finish feature FVT before Aug 8. The planned completion is 50%
> as of July 14.
>
> 2. From below test results distributed among Apps, we need to speed up the
> testing on Writer(because most of 4.1.1 resolved showstopper bugs are for
> Writer), and on Impress(because completed percentage is 30.88% which is
> lower than the average 42.6%)
>
> 3. From below test results distributed among platforms, we need to speed up
> the testing on Redhat Linux 64bit(because completed percentage is 15.56%
> which is lower than the average 42.6%) and Mac(No progress on Mac!)

> *Defect summary:*
> 1. We have verified 17 of 4.1.1 resolved showstopper bugs (Total 45 as of
> July 14, increased 10 more since July 7. Backlog is 28 for function bugs)

> *Issues & quality highlight:*
> 1. We need more defect verification volunteers, especially bug reporters or
> bug confirmators who have ever reproduced bugs
> 2. We need speed up testing on Mac & Redhat Linux 64bit, and on Writer &
> Impress
> 3. Testlink system is so slow as to impact test execution's efficiency
>
> *Volunteer status: *
> 1. We have total 19 test execution volunteers joined in FPR execution work
> since June 24, 8 of 12 new comers in this week are for Redhat Linux.
> 2. We have total 3 defect verification volunteers joined in 4.1.1 resolved
> showstopper bug verification work since June 23, but need more as low
> progress now
>
> *Plan for next week:*
> 1. Continue to do FPR test with M2
> 2. Remind some test execution volunteers to complete their assignments
> 3. Continue to organize the FPR test
